Technology for Equity, Ethics and Sustainable Futures

About the Session

This session investigates how technology can be harnessed not only for innovation but also for equity, ethics and sustainability. It emphasizes the dual role of technology as both an enabler of progress and a potential source of inequality if not governed responsibly. The discussions will highlight how digital infrastructure, AI, automation and immersive technologies can be deployed to bridge divides, empower marginalized communities and create sustainable futures. Case studies, policy dialogues and interactive demonstrations will showcase how ethical frameworks, inclusive design and global collaboration can ensure that technological advancement contributes to societal well-being rather than exacerbating disparities. The session positions technology as a transformative force for inclusive growth, ethical governance and long-term sustainability.
